    6mdnobles19

    Farewell Brittany Murphy you will be missed.

    An pretty simple but suspenseful thriller that to me is very similar to Flightplan but set in a hospital. It had an very hitchcock like vibe to it as the innocent Mary Walsh who is played by the lovely Brittany Murphy what is tragically her last role is accused of being crazy when she reports that her boyfriend of 4 years is missing from the hospital and finds out that they have no record of him being there. This was a pretty basic movie when it came to action and it was almost borderline lifetime movie of the week to me but it was very watchable and kind of kept me on the edge of my seat guessing why this was all happening to her and the twist which I kind of saw coming from a mile away was pretty messed up but still pretty standard though. The acting was mostly on the weaker side but Brittany Murphy's performances always has this charm to them but you can sadly tell that her state of health wasn't good in this movie and it looked like they tried to hide it by putting a lot of makeup on her but her hair looked greasy and crusty it was tragic to see. Overall it wasn't the best movie ever and I've seen it done better before but if you like Brittany Murphy you should check it out because she pretty much saves the movie from completely sucking but don't expect anything out of the ordinary. More of a 2.5 out of 5 stars.

    5Joecool1-1

    A good send-off for Brittany Murphy

    Her real-life death was tragic. Also sad her last movie was direct-to-video. It's a decent-to-good movie, but retreads grounds covered by many movies in the same genre. If it had struck out on it's own and paved new ground, or tried harder to be original the film could have been a better send-off for Brittany's career. All credit to the actress for a fine performance, especially considering she was gravely ill. It's far from Heath Ledger as Joker, but given the material she does a pretty good job. Interesting to note that she looked ill throughout the movie and I don't think it was an intended look. At times she was ghastly, sunken face black rings around her eyes. According to Wikipedia she was severely anemic (losing blood) which explains her paleness and ghastly appearance. She was also suffering from pneumonia.

    Dean Cain does a fine job of playing her mysterious boyfriend, able to play the good guy well and leave you wondering about his motivations because he has played villainous roles since his Superman days. Mimi Rogers plays the hospital administrator well making you wonder if she is part of a conspiracy or just doing her job. Overall, this is pretty much a mystery and thriller movie. The downside is once the mystery is revealed (and it is done a bit too soon in my opinion)then it begins to retread many movies of the same vein, once I saw the big "reveal" everything that came after was standard formula and very predictable.

    The movie is nice as a rental but I advise you rent it and not blind-buy it. If you like what you see it's a nice movie to have in a collection, not a must-buy, but if you like Brittany Murphy and want to own her last screen appearance then I recommend getting this. Had she not died it still would have been a decent movie, not great but worthy of seeing and maybe owning. I liked her outing in Across The Hall (and having just looked it up the rating for that was a 6 too but thought that was better than this). Maybe this is knocked down to a 5 because of a lack of originality and the acting in the latter half of the movie. I won't be surprised if the fan rating is higher based on her death.

    It's a decent movie, but been rehashed plenty of times before (notably a lot of Ashley Judd 90's movies). It starts out well and keeps a good mystery going until one point in the film where you knew where everything was heading down a very worn path made by much better films like Double Jeopardy.     • Trivia
      When Detective Franklin (Jay Pickett) is searching for Kevin Peterson inside the hospital building, he eventually goes down a narrow escalator. The wall below is painted purple and the floor is black and white checkered tiles. This location is actually inside the Los Angeles Center Studios. That particular escalator leads to an underground parking lot.
